Recording a CD:
Specifying Track
Order (program edit)

You can adjust the total recording time to
the tape length while making a program.

1

Press FUNCTION repeatedly until “CD”
appears in the display.

2

Press § OPEN/CLOSE/EX-CHANGE
and place a CD.
Then, press § OPEN/CLOSE/EX-
CHANGE again to close the CD tray.
If the button for the disc tray containing
the CD you want to record is not lit
green, press DISC SKIP repeatedly so
that it lights green.

3

Press PLAY MODE repeatedly until
“PROGRAM” appears in the display.

4

Turn the JOG dial (or press = or +
on the remote) to choose a track.

5

Press ENTER/NEXT.
The chosen track number lights up in
the music calendar and is memorized. If
the track number disappears before you
press ENTER/NEXT, go back to step 4.

6

Repeat steps 4 and 5 to program the
remaining tracks you want to record on
side A in the order you want them to be
recorded.

7

Press P on the remote to pause
recording at the end of side A.
“P” appears in the display. The total
playing time “0.00” is displayed.

8

Repeat steps 4 and 5 to program the
remaining tracks you want to record on
side B in the order you want them to be
recorded.

9

Press § EJECT and insert a blank tape
into deck B with the side you want to
record on facing forward.
Recording starts from the front side of
the tape, unless you change the playing
direction before recording.
Make sure the tabs on the cassette have
not been removed.

10

Select dual or single-sided recording.

To record

Press DIRECTION
MODE to select

One side

A

of the tape

Both sides*

ß or RELAY

* Recording always stops at the end of the

reverse side. Be sure to start from the
front side.

11

Press CD SYNCHRO.

Deck B stands by for recording.

12

Press P PAUSE to release recording

pause.
Recording starts.
After about 10 seconds, the CD starts
playing.

To stop recording
Press p on the tape player or the CD
player.

To check the order
Press CHECK repeatedly.
Each time you press CHECK, the number
of the programmed tracks appear in the
display.

To cancel program edit
Press PLAY MODE repeatedly until
“PROGRAM” or “SHUFFLE” disappears
from the display.

To activate DOLBY NR
When you want to reduce the hiss noise in
low-level high-frequency signals, press
DOLBY NR so that “DOLBY NR B” appears
in the display after step 10.
